D**E
I know they're really for animals but...
These were great for my roses. I'm doing a whole bunch of cleaning and pruning back this year and it's the worst when you have to stick your arm in up to the elbow to clear out leaves when you're just wearing regular garden gloves. These worked awesome and the stickers didn't catch in them all over like they do with shirts and jackets. My rose with the crazy long thorns didn't stand a chance either. I was able to take a stem in my fist and not even feel them. They're not for any kind of fine work. I used them with a pair of two handed clippers and I'd probably have a really hard time trying to use the one handed ones. They also slip a little since they are one size fits all and a little big for me so I'm thinking I'll look into using a pair of elastic bands to hold them in place. Next I plan to tackle my blackberries... Additional Edit: On sizing: though these are way too loose for me they are perfectly fine for my husband's man hands. They work like a champ on blackberries too. I can just grab a vine and yank with no issues.
